Item 5.02 – Departure of Directors or Certain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Certain Officers; Compensatory Arrangements of Certain Officers.

(d)

On December 7, 2010, Mr. Gerard J. Kleisterlee, President and Chief Executive Officer of Koninklijke Philips Electronics N.V. (Royal Philips Electronics), was appointed to the Board of Directors of Dell Inc. Mr. Kleisterlee will serve on the Board of Directors until the next annual meeting of stockholders, to be held in 2011, at which time his continued service will be subject to renomination and stockholder approval.
 
As a director, Mr. Kleisterlee will participate in the standard compensation plan for non-employee directors, as described in Dell's proxy statement filed with the Securities and Exchange Commission. Pursuant to that plan, in connection with their initial appointment to the Board of Directors, non-employee directors receive a prorated retainer fee (currently at an annual rate of $75,000) and a prorated restricted stock unit grant (currently at an annual value of $200,000), with the number of shares to be determined based on the stock price on the date of grant. The initial retainer payment date and such restricted stock grant date will be the date of the first Board meeting Mr. Kleisterlee attends.
 
A copy of the press release issued on December 8, 2010, announcing Mr. Kleisterlee’s appointment to the Board, is filed as Exhibit 99.1 to this report.

Item 8.01 – Other Events.

  On December 7, 2010, Alex J. Mandl, who has served as a Board member since 1997, was named independent presiding director of the Board, replacing Sam Nunn. Mr. Nunn is scheduled to retire from the Board in July 2011. As presiding director, Mr. Mandl has broad authority and responsibility to: (1) chair executive sessions of the independent directors; (2) confer with the members of the Board on meeting agendas; (3) advise on and, with the Chairman, set the agendas for Board meetings; (4) provide feedback to the Governance and Nominating Committee on the selection of committee chairs; (5) monitor and oversee corporate governance initiatives; (6) act as Chairman if Mr. Dell should have a conflict of interest; and (7) perform such other roles as are assigned by the Governance and Nominating Committee or the full Board of Directors.
